About Bénédicte Rhoné
Bénédicte Rhoné is a scholar working on Genetics, Plant Science, Food Science, Molecular Biology and Horticulture, having authored 21 papers that have together received 625 indexed citations. Recurring topics across this work include Genetic Mapping and Diversity in Plants and Animals (12 papers), Wheat and Barley Genetics and Pathology (8 papers), Genetic diversity and population structure (6 papers), Chromosomal and Genetic Variations (3 papers), Genetic and phenotypic traits in livestock (3 papers), Cocoa and Sweet Potato Agronomy (3 papers), Food Chemistry and Fat Analysis (3 papers) and Genetics and Plant Breeding (3 papers). The work is most often cited by research in Horticulture (25 citations), Genetics (303 citations), Plant Science (372 citations), Ecological Modeling (38 citations) and Agronomy and Crop Science (55 citations). Bénédicte Rhoné has collaborated with scholars based in France, United States and Senegal. Frequent co-authors include Isabelle Goldringer, Yves Vigouroux, Isabelle Bonnin, Philippe Cubry, Marie Couderc, Cédric Mariac, Cécile Berthouly‐Salazar, Olivier François, Carine Remoué and Ndjido Ardo Kane. Their work appears in journals such as Molecular Ecology, Plants People Planet, Theoretical and Applied Genetics, Frontiers in Plant Science and Molecular Biology and Evolution.
